The Good Day Cafe set out to be a place that makes people comfortable on their first visit and a place they’ll make their own. It invites people to meet, have a cup of coffee, share a great meal or hang out. The exterior of the restaurant welcomes customers with a familiar warmth and approachability.

The Good Day Cafe was envisioned to be a place that’s inviting, so it’s no accident that the place is more comfortable than novel. The details often tell the story, and the Good Day Cafe tells it with rough hewn wood beams and warm colors, along with custom designed murals floors, metalwork and lighting fixures. Menus use naive, colorful illustrations to make the place feel friendly, too.
